Date: | Friday 27 December 1985 |
Time: | 13:58 LT |
Type: | Cessna 180 |
Owner/operator: | Ronald White |
Registration: | N3186D |
MSN: | 31984 |
Year of manufacture: | 1955 |
Total airframe hrs: | 3500 hours |
Engine model: | CONTINENTAL O-470-J |
Fatalities: | Fatalities: 0 / Occupants: 2 |
Aircraft damage: | Substantial |
Category: | Accident |
Location: | Homer, AK -
United States of America
|
Phase: | Landing |
Nature: | Private |
Departure airport: | |
Destination airport: | |
Investigating agency: | NTSB |
Confidence Rating: | Accident investigation report completed and information captured |
Narrative:THE PLT STATED, DURING A TOUCH AND GO LANDING HE LOST DIRECTIONAL CONTROL OF THE ACFT AND A GROUND LOOP RESULTED.
